Patient Input Mandated to Improve Medicare Drug Plan Transparency and Access.

This law requires the government to hold public listening sessions where patients and caregivers can directly suggest improvements to Medicare Part D prescription drug plans. The goal is to enhance plan transparency, simplify the selection process, and make it easier to navigate complex requirements like prior authorization. Recommendations gathered will be used to review and potentially change existing regulations.
Key points
The government must convene public, patient-focused sessions by the end of 2024 to gather feedback on Medicare Part D drug coverage.
Discussions will focus on making drug plan information clearer, improving tools for plan selection, and simplifying access rules (like step therapy).
The feedback collected will directly inform potential regulatory changes aimed at improving beneficiaries' access to necessary medications.
